Social acceptance and group harmony are particularly significant predictors of happiness levels in cultures that value collectivism. In collectivistic cultures, the well-being of the group takes precedence over the needs and desires of the individual.

People in these cultures tend to prioritize maintaining harmonious relationships with others, and social acceptance is considered crucial for one's social status and identity. Therefore, social acceptance and group harmony are highly valued and linked to happiness in collectivistic cultures.

For instance, in Japan, a collectivistic culture, the concept of "wa" or group harmony is highly emphasized. It is considered essential to avoid causing conflict or standing out too much as an individual. Maintaining harmonious relationships with others is a vital aspect of social life in Japan. Similarly, in many other collectivistic cultures such as China, Korea, and India, social acceptance and group harmony are significant predictors of happiness.

In contrast, individualistic cultures, such as those found in Western countries, prioritize individual autonomy and independence over group harmony. In these cultures, personal achievements and individual goals are valued more highly than group cohesion. Therefore, social acceptance and group harmony may not be as strongly linked to happiness levels in individualistic cultures compared to collectivistic cultures.

Overall, social acceptance and group harmony are especially likely to predict happiness levels in cultures that value collectivism.

The U.S. Supreme Court's ruling in **Brown v. Board of Education of Topeka** in 1954 was a landmark case that ended racial segregation in public schools. The Court declared that state laws that separated students by race violated the **Fourteenth Amendment**, which guarantees equal protection of the laws to all citizens. The Court rejected the **"separate but equal"** doctrine that had been upheld in **Plessy v. Ferguson** in 1896, and stated that segregated schools were inherently unequal and harmful to African American students. The decision was a major victory for the civil rights movement and paved the way for integration and equal opportunity in education.

The relationship between automation and awareness can be seen in various cases, and one example is the automation of self-driving cars

In the case of self-driving cars, automation plays a significant role in controlling the vehicle's functions and navigating the roads. However, it is crucial to maintain a high degree of awareness to ensure safety and responsiveness in unpredictable situations. An engineering approach for achieving this balance involves integrating advanced sensors, artificial intelligence, and human-machine interfaces.

To provide a high degree of automation, the self-driving car can utilize technologies such as lidar, radar, and cameras to collect real-time data about the surrounding environment. This data is then processed by advanced algorithms to make decisions and control the vehicle's movements. The engineering approach focuses on optimizing the automation algorithms to handle various road conditions and scenarios effectively.

At the same time, ensuring a high degree of awareness involves incorporating awareness systems that monitor the performance of the automation algorithms. These systems continuously assess the accuracy and reliability of the sensors, algorithms, and decision-making processes. In case of any anomalies or failures, the awareness systems alert the human operator or trigger fail-safe mechanisms to regain control of the vehicle.

By combining automation and awareness, the engineering approach aims to create a robust and safe system. It allows for the efficient and reliable automation of driving tasks while maintaining human oversight and intervention when necessary. This approach maximizes the benefits of automation while ensuring that human awareness and judgment remain essential components of the system, promoting both safety and efficiency in self-driving cars.

Which of the temperate climates is too dry to support forests?

Answers

Of all the temperate climates, Temperate Grassland is too dry to support forests. Rainfall becomes less consistent and the climate gets more continental as one moves toward the interior of continents at midlatitudes.

Grass takes over as the environment gets too dry to maintain a continuous forest. Few trees, as opposed to savannas, grow to block the horizon, creating vast expanses of sky and grass. The interior of the Americas and Asia are covered with vast expanses of Temperate grassland. Around the world, these regions are known by a variety of names, including steppe in central Asia, veldt in South Africa, and prairie in North America.

With a dry summer and a rainy winter, Mediterranean climates differ from humid subtropical and monsoonal climates in their pattern of annual precipitation. The World Wide Fund for Nature classifies the terrestrial biome as temperate grasslands, savannas, and shrublands. The weather is moderate and can be either semi-arid or semi-humid. The yearly temperature regime and the kinds of organisms found here set this habitat type apart from tropical grasslands.
